Abstract
The utility model discloses a kind of intermetallic composite coating clamp for machining, including bottom plate and supporting plate, the supporting plate lower end is bolted in bottom plate upper end, the first link block and the second link block for being located at supporting plate side are fixedly connected on the bottom plate, first link block and the second link block upper end are equipped with the gripping block to match, cushion block corresponding with supporting plate has been bolted in first link block middle position, the second link block side wall is equipped with block, the utility model on link block by installing by cover board, screw rod, the gripping block of mandril attaching nut composition, multiple product can be fixed easily, facilitate processing operation, eliminate the trouble of frequent switching mold positioning seat, gag lever post cooperates the spherical caps of jackscrew connection, guarantee clamping product for finely tuning spacing, prevent product from shaking due to by external force in processing Dynamic, support plate facilitates on the pedestal of fixture installation in machining center, and supporting block is used to support bottom plate, prevents bottom slab stress from deforming.

Working principle: the workpiece processed will be needed to be placed on supporting plate 2 when use, then respectively by 3 He of the first link block
Cover board 10 on second link block 4 covers on workpiece, and spring 15 is used to support cover board 10, maintains the height of cover board 10, facilitate by
Cover board 10 covers on workpiece, facilitates workpiece pressing by the height that turntable 14 adjusts mandril 12, then tightens nut 13, so that
Cover board 10 declines workpiece pressing, cushion block 6 and block 7 for cooperating supporting plate 2 to support workpiece along screw rod 11, prevents workpiece from shaking and draws
Wound after holddown plate 10, turns jackscrew 18, so that spherical caps 19 and workpiece are in close contact, then by gag lever post 9 to extension, with
Workpiece contact, then tightens fastening bolt 17, gag lever post 9 is fixed.
